Description

A reachable assertion vulnerability exists in strukturag libheif versions 1.19.0 through 1.23.2. It occurs when processing a crafted image item with a clap property and an ispe width or height greater than INT32_MAX + 1, leading to assertion failures in assert-enabled builds or invalid crop geometry in release builds. The issue is fixed in version 1.23.3.

Technical Analysis

The vulnerability in libheif affects versions from 1.19.0 up to but not including 1.23.3. A crafted image item containing a clap property and an ispe width or height exceeding INT32_MAX + 1 can trigger crop calculations via heif_image_handle_get_image_tiling(). The Box_clap::left_rounded() or Box_clap::top_rounded() functions pass the image dimension minus one to Fraction::Fraction(), whose uint32_t constructor uses an assertion for input validation. This causes assertion failures in builds with assertions enabled, aborting the process. In release builds without assertions, invalid crop geometry may be computed, and the tiling API returns dimensions that bypass normal decode security limits. The vulnerability is addressed in libheif version 1.23.3.

Potential Impact

In assert-enabled builds, the vulnerability causes an application abort due to assertion failure, resulting in denial of service. In release builds, it can lead to invalid crop geometry calculations and tiling API responses that bypass normal decode security limits. There is no impact on confidentiality or integrity, only availability is affected. No known exploits are reported in the wild.

Mitigation Recommendations

Upgrade libheif to version 1.23.3 or later, where this vulnerability is fixed. No other mitigation is indicated by the vendor advisory.
